Fragrance has the power to ignite memories and emotions, and when used effectively in literature, it can enhance the overall reading experience. Just like a scene in a movie is brought to life by its soundtrack, scent can breathe life into the pages of a book.

Authors have long understood the importance of engaging readers' senses, and scent is no exception. The sense of smell is closely linked to memory and emotion, making it a powerful tool for creating depth and resonance in storytelling.

When a writer incorporates scent into their prose, they tap into a reader's olfactory memory, triggering vivid recollections of past experiences. The unmistakable aroma of freshly baked bread might conjure up childhood memories of a warm kitchen, or the whiff of a certain cologne could transport you back to a long-forgotten summer romance.

Furthermore, scent can also evoke emotions. The sweet floral fragrance of a garden in full bloom might elicit feelings of joy, while the pungent stench of decay may evoke disgust or fear. By carefully choosing the right aromatic details, authors can evoke a wide range of emotional responses from their readers.

Consider the works of acclaimed author Patrick Süskind, particularly his novel "Perfume: The Story of a Murderer". Set in 18th-century France, Süskind masterfully employs scent as a central theme throughout the book. The protagonist, Jean-Baptiste Grenouille, possesses an extraordinary sense of smell and becomes obsessed with capturing the perfect scents for his own sinister purposes. The vivid descriptions of various aromas in the novel not only enhance the reader's sensory experience but also serve as a metaphor for the pursuit of beauty and power.
